A member asked:

I have hsv 1 genital. my partner doesn't. what are the chances i'll transfer it? anyway i can avoid it?

2 doctors weighed in across 2 answers

Viral Shedding: The herpes virus can occasionally be spread when there are no symptoms due to a phenomena known as viral shedding. It is possible for a person to carry the herpes virus without knowing that they have it, in fact, up to 80% of people who are infected with hsv-2 or hsv-1 show no signs of the infection. So it is possible for a person to unwittingly transmit the infection to their partner. Valtrex (valacyclovir) qd.

Anti-viral: Taking anti-viral medication can reduce, not eliminate, the risk of transmission. It would be prudent to see your doctor as you would need a prescription. Using condoms will help too.
